A couple of weeks ago, it was reported that the WB Games Montreal Batman game would be a reboot that would kick off a shared DC Games Universe. Now the same person that broke that news has suggested that the new Batman game will potentially feature a massive open world.

According to James Sigfield of Geeks WorldWide, WB Games Montreal was once developing a Damian Wayne Batman game that was scrapped. That game was set to feature a "massive" open world Gotham City. It's unclear if the Batman reboot that WB Games Montreal is working on now will feature that big of an open world, but Sigfield has said that it will "at least be a little bigger" than the open world seen in Batman: Arkham Knight.

It remains to be seen how Batman fans will react to another open world Batman game. Batman: Arkham Knight's open world elements were actually a source of criticism for the game, with some disliking the Batmobile and generic open world missions over the more focused, linear Batman: Arkham Asylum and Batman: Arkham City.

Since WB Games Montreal has yet to officially announce its Batman game, fans should still take any information about it with a grain of salt. It's possible that the new Batman game isn't a reboot and doesn't have an open world, but we won't know for certain until an actual reveal happens. In the meantime, Sigfield's earlier reporting points to other potential revelations about the WB Games Montreal Batman game, and it will be interesting to see if they're accurate.

For example, Sigfield has claimed in the past that the new Batman game will have co-op with a playable Batfamily. Specific Batfamily members haven't been named, but it's possible this will include popular characters like Batgirl, Nightwing, and maybe even Robin.
